



Hi everyone,
The Odyssey doesn't have game cartridges but it does have something that looks similar, cards (sometimes called carts). One of the first "head-trips" when encountering the console is that these cards are not games but rather pluggable circuit boards that change the behaviour of the console and controllers. There are about 12 cards for the system and all the games use them.
Today's update brings Card 6 emulation to Magnavody. During development I uncovered a whole aspect to the console that I had not been aware of. The RESET button on each controller has TWO states: Pressed down and released. Up until Card 6 I was treating the RESET button as a single event, "pressed". That worked pretty well for the other cards and the games I knew about but for Card 6, holding down the RESET button is an important element of gameplay. It hides the player's spot. How cool is that? I'm aware of X-Men, the 1993 MegaDrive game that required players to press the reset button, but I'm not really aware of any of games and consoles where it was so happily integrated into the system.
Card 6 is used by classic games "Roulette" and "States". It is a pretty unique card. It hides the Player 1 spot, the wall and the ball. Only the Player 2 spot is on the screen. Holding RESET button hides the spot. Releasing the RESET button will "snap" the spot from off screen to the on screen location.
That's not the only update. The settings menu has been reworked to add more UI options, settings are now saved and there's some other small quality of life improvements.
Thanks for supporting Magnavody.
Regards,
Luke Miller
Changelog
- NEW CARD: Card 6 - No ball, no wall, no Player 1. Player 2 spot hides when reset button is held down and snaps when released.
- Add support for holding down reset button on controllers
- Add support for hiding player spots.
- Add support for snapping player spots from off-screen to their current location.
- Add new options in settings for hiding different on screen UI elements
- Update to Godot 4.3.x
- Change minimum ball speed to 0.01 (allowing it to be set to zero made the ball not move which might confuse newbies)
[ 2025-01-24 06:10:14 CET ] [ Original post ]
🕹️ Partial Controller Support
🎮 Full Controller Support
- [0 B]
Not only was it the first console but the Odyssey is also a unique piece of hardware. There is no CPU or memory to emulate. Instead the Odyssey is a collection of circuit boards, each controlling a key element of the system such as the ball, the wall and each player's dot. It is a very misunderstood system!
Now you can experience the wonder and strangeness of the Odyssey with Magnavody!
Magnavody is an open source simulator of the Magnavox Odyssey with a focus on accuracy, historical authenticity and fun. Magnavody is a homage to the games on the system in a modern package designed to be played on modern hardware. Your Steam purchase supports future development.
Magnavody has the following features:
- Emulates the system design of the Magnavox Odyssey (1972) - the unit controllers, cards, spot generators, gate matrix and flip-flops
- Magnavody Table Tennis - A homage to the original 1972 table tennis game
- Controller support designed to best simulate the strange and awkward dial controllers of the original
- Authentic 4:3 mode (see the games as they were originally presented)
- Optional enhanced widescreen (16:9) mode (see the games fill the screen as they were originally designed to do)
- Optional CRT overlays (add static, waves and other retro effects)
- Toggle on screen elements to choose your own level of immersion
- Two player support
- Some quality of life improvements such as "quick load" and "reset controllers" to make it easier to use.
Take a trip back in time and live the experience of the very first home video games. Our team includes an historian and great effort has been taken to not just recreate the design but also how it must have felt to be there. Here is just one example; In 1972 a full screen TV was in the aspect 4:3. Technical accuracy requires Magnavody to supply games in 4:3 aspect however we also have crafted a 16:9 aspect mode so modern players can recreate the "full screen" feel of playing the Odyssey. It's these thoughtful design decisions we hope we really transport people back in time to gain a genuine feel for this fascinating console.
With your support the intention is to progressively add more games to Magnavody (however your purchase is for Magnavody as is, there is no guarantee of future releases).
Magnvody is part game/part historical research project. Games for the Odyssey show a glimpse of a different type of console gaming experience, a world where video games mix with table top games, where the action is not just on the screen but in the room with the players. If you are a serious gamer or a game historian or a game developer, this project has a lot to offer.
- OS: Ubuntu 20.04 (or similar dist)
- Processor: A recent processor from the last 8 yearsMemory: 4 GB RAM
- Memory: 4 GB RAM
- Graphics: A decent GPU from the last 8 years
[ 5975 ]
[ 1742 ]
[ 1755 ]